and given it looks like the spacing between the small cog and dropout is pretty good (imo), wouldnt that eliminate axl spacing and designate dish as the definite issue?

I think so. A post earlier pointed that out. If you focus on getting the tire and rim to center in the seatstays by moving axle spacers around you'll find the small cog either jammed against the dropout or way off away from it. Not good.
